William A.(Andy) Adamson wrote:
> The version 4 nfsd delegation implementation uses leases to co-ordinate 
> behavior between local, samba, and nfs access.

Are they working properly?

When I share a directory using Samba 3.0.6, sometimes local access to
a file stalls for a while - on the order of 10 seconds to open a file.

It is very annoying, and I had to turn off oplocks in order to
reasonably edit files in a shared directory.  I presume Samba
implements oplocks using leases, and that is the cause of local access
stalling.

I wonder if leases aren't working as they should be, or if Samba isn't
using them properly.
